Exploring Alsace by e-bike was a highlight of our two weeks in Europe! We were staying Kaysersberg and walked over to Alsa to rent bikes. They suggested a route, and set us up with an app to navigate. The bikes, navigation, and overall experience exceeded all expectations. The route led north through vineyards and five picturesque medieval towns. We explored charming Riquewihr and stopped for lunch in Ribeauvillé. On our return, we passed through fields with storks. It was such a fun and memorable day, even with some rain. I could not recommend Alsa more highly!

Booking equipment online on our site is a piece of cake! Here's how to do it:
1. From the home page of our website, you have two options to start booking: click on the "Book" button or select the equipment you're interested in directly.
2. Next, you'll need to select the period during which you'd like to rent the equipment.
3. A list of available equipment for the selected period will appear. Browse the list and choose the equipment that best suits your needs.
4. Add the equipment you want to book to your basket. You can add as much equipment as you want.
5. Once you have everything you need, go to your basket and confirm the equipment and rental duration.
6. You'll then be asked to provide certain information, such as your contact details and any other details required for the rental.
7. Finally, you can confirm your booking. Once it has been confirmed, you'll be notified via a confirmation e-mail.
When can I pick up the equipment I've booked?
As soon as you've completed your online booking, your equipment is reserved and ready to be collected at the date and time you chose at the time of booking.
We recommend early arrival to allow time to both check the equipment and ask any necessary questions. If you need to collect the equipment earlier or later than expected, please contact us directly to check availability, and we'll do our very best to accommodate your request.
Please note that for reasons of availability and stock management, it is important to respect the dates and times for equipment collection and return you indicated at the time of booking.
What delivery options are available?
We do not currently offer delivery. All equipment booked through our online store must be collected directly from our store. You can select your preferred pick-up date and time when making your booking.
Kids' bike with 2x8 gears and hydraulic disc brakes, so your children can accompany you on your rides.
Please note that helmets are compulsory for children up to the age of 12 in France.
